Cameron - Not To Be Trusted On Christian Issues?

PM sends confusing message on Christianity.

David Cameron appeared confused about Christianity over Easter. In a video message he spoke about the value of the church's work in the UK and the challenge to Christian freedoms abroad. However, he didn't mention the government's failure to support Christian freedoms in the UK or that re-defining God's pattern for marriage was one of his 'proudest achievements'.
